高级英语第二册修辞全集

Lesson2

1.Aretheyreallythesamefleshasyouself—rhetoricalquestion

2.Theyriseoutoftheearth,theysweatandstarveforafewyers,andthentheysinkbackintothenamelessmoundsofthegraveyard.—alliteration,metaphor

3.Sore-eyedchildrenclustereverywhereinunbelievablenumbers,likecloudsofflies.—simile

4.Thankstoalifetimeofsittinginthispositionhisleftlegiswarpedoutofshape.—irony

5.TherewasafrenziedrushofJews.—transferredepithet

6.Awhiteskinisalwaysfairlyconspicuous.—synecdoche

7.Whatgovernmentservice.—rhetoricalquestion

8.Longlinesofwomen,bentdoublelikeinvertedcapitalLs,worktheirwayslowlyacrossthefields.—simile

9.Thiskindofthingmakesone’sblodboil.——metonymy

10.Iamnotcommenting,merelypointingtoafact.——understatement

11.Thiswretchedboy,whoisaFrenchcitizenandhasthereforebeendraggedfromtheforesttoscrubfloorsandcatchsyphilisingarrisontowns,actuallyhasfeelingsofreverencebeforeawhiteskin.——synecdoche

12.Andreallyitwaslikewatchingaflockofcattletoseethelongcolumn,amileortwomilesofarmedmen.—simile

13.whilethegreatwhitebirdsdriftedoverthemintheoppositedirection,glitteringlikescrapsofpaper.——metaphor

Lesson3

1.noonehasanyideawhereitwillgoasitmeandersorleapsandsprklesorjustglows.——metaphor

2.theygotoutofbedonthewrongsideissimplynotaconcern.TheyarelikethemusketeersofDumas—simile

3.suddenlythealchemyofconversationtookplace—metaphor

4.theglowoftheconversationburstintoflames——metaphor

5.Theconversationwasonwings.——metaphor

6.WeoughttothinkourselvesbackintotheshoesoftheSaxonpeasant.——metaphor

7.TheElizabethansblewonitasonadandelionclock,anditsseedsmultiplied,andfloatedtotheendsoftheearth.—simile

8.Ihaveanunendingloveaffairwithdictionaries.——metaphor,alliteration

9.theKing’sEnglishslipsandslidesinconversation.——metaphor,alliteration

10.Otherwiseonewillbindtheconversation,onewillnotletitflowfreelyhereandthere.——metaphor

11.WewouldneverhavegonetoAustralia,orleapedbackintimetotheNormanConquest.——metaphor.

Lesson5

1.CharlesLamb,asmerryandenterprisingafellowasyouwillmeetinamonthofSundays,unfetteredtheinformalessaywithhismemorableOldChinaandDream’sChildren.—metaphor

2.TherefollowsaninformalessaythatenturesevenbeyondLamb’sfrontier.——metaphor

3.thefollowingessaywhichundertakestodemonstratethatlogic,farfrombeingadry,pedanticdiscipline,isaliving,breathingthing,fullofbeauty,passion,andtrauma.—metaphor,hyperbole

4.Mybrainwasaspowerfulasadynamo,aspreciseasachemist’sscales.——hyperbole,simile

5.Mybrain,thatprecisioninstrument,slippedintohighgear.——mixedmetaphor

6.Iwasoutonetoletmyheartrulemyhead.——metonymy

7.ifyouwereoutofthepicture,thefieldwoudbeopen.——metaphor

8.Isaidwithamysteriouswinkandclosedmybagandleft.——transferredepithet

9.“Polly”hesaidinahorrifiedwhisper.——transferredepithet

10.Backandforthhisheadswiveled,desirewaxing,resolutionwaning.—antithesis

11.Thisloomedasaprojectofnosmalldimensions.——understatement,litotes

12.YouareguiltyofPostHocifyoublameEulaBecker.——metonymy

13.Imightaswellwasteanother.Whoknew——rhetoricalquestion

14.Maybesomewhereintheextinctcraterofhermind,afewembersstillsmoldered.——metaphor

15.Thereisalimittowhatfleshandbloodcanbear.——synecdoche,metonymy

16.Hehashamstrunghisopponentbeforehecouldevenstart.——metaphor

17.Itwaslikediggingatunnel.——simile

18.Iwillwanderthefaceoftheearth,ashambling,hollow-eyedhulk.——hyperbole

Lesson7

1.HerewastheveryheartofindustrialAmerica.——metaphor

2.herewasascenesodreadfullyhideous,sointolerablybleakandforlornthatitreducedthewholeaspirationofmantoamacabreanddepressingjoke.——hyperbole,antithetical,contrast.

3.herewerehumanhabitationssoabominablethattheywouldhavedisgracedaraceofalleycats.——hyperbole

4.whatIalludetoistheunbrokenandagonizingugliness,thesheerrevoltingmonstrousness,ofeveryhouseinsight.——hyperbole

5.oneblinksbeforeamanwithhisfaceshotaway.——simile

6.asteelstadiumlikeahugerat-trapsomeherefurtherdowntheline.——simile

7.Thecountryitselfisnotuncomely.——litotes,understatement

8.Obviously,iftherewerearchitectsofanyprofessionalsenseordignityintheregion,theywouldhaveperfectedachalettohugthehillsides.——sarcasm

9.ontheirelowsidestheyburythemselvesswinishlyinthemud.——metaphor

10.Whenithastakenonthepatinaofthemillsitisthecolorofafriedegg.——ridicule,irony

11.theyhavethemostloathsometownsandvillageseverseenbymortaleye.——hyperbole

12.Iawardthischampionshiponlyafterlaboriousresearchandinvessantprayer.——sarcasm,irony

13.Pullman,Ihavewhirledthroughthegloomy,GodforsakenvillagesofIowaandKansas,andthemalarioustidewaterhamletsofGeorgia.——metaphor

14.Itisasifsometitanicandaberrantgenius,uncompromisinglyinimicaltoman.——hyperbole,irony

15.Aretheysofrightfulbecausethevalleyisfullofforeigners——dull,insensatebrutes,withnoloveofbeautyinthem——metoricalquestion

16.Itisincrediblethatmereignoranceshouldhaveachievedsuchmasterpiecesofhorror.——sarcasm,irony

17.OncertainlevelsoftheAmericanrace,indeed,thereseemstobeapositivelibidofortheugly,asonotherandlessChristianlevelsthereisalibidoforthebeautiful.——antithesis

18.Besideit,theParthenonwouldnodoubtoffendthem.——sarcasm

19.Theeffectisthatofafatwomanwithablackeye.——metaphor

Lesson10

1.Theslightestmentionofthedecadebringsnostalgicrecollectionstothemiddle-agedandcuriousquestioningsbytheyoung—transferredepithet

2.wehadreachedaninternationalstaturethatwouldforeverpreventusfromretreatingbehindtheartificialwallsofaprovincialmoralityorthegeographicalprotectionofourtwoborderingoceans.—metaphor

3.Warornowar,asthegenerationspassed,itbecameincreasinglydifficultforouryoungpeopletoacceptstandardsofbehaviorthatborenorelationshiptothebustlingbusinessmediuminwhichtheywereexpectedtobattleforsuccess.—metaphor

4.ThewaractedmerelyasacatalyticagentinthisbreakdownoftheVictoriansocialstructure—metaphor

5.GreenwichVillagesettheepattern.——metonymy

6.itwasonlynaturalthathopefulyoungwriters,theirmindsandpensinflamedagainstwar,Babbittry,and“Puritanical”gentility.——metaphor

7.theconventionsandtoaddtheirownlittlematchstickstoconflagrationof“flamingyouth”,itwasGreenwichVillagethatfannedtheflames.——metaphor

8.Beforelongthemovementhadbecomeofficiallyrecognizedbythepulpit.——metaphor

9.whohadsufferednorealdisillusionmentorsenseofloss,nowbegantoimitatethemannersoftheireldersandplaywiththetoysofvulgarrebellion.——metaphor

10.AnimportantbookrathergrandioselyentitledCivilizationintheUnitedStates,writtenby”thirtyintellectuals”undertheeditorshipofJ.HaroldStearns,wastherallyingpointofsensitivepersonsdisgustedwithAmerica.——metaphor

11.thecountrywasblindanddeaftoeverythingsavetheglintandringofthedollar.——personification,metonymy,synecdoche
